Hi everyone! I'm looking for someone able to help me. I have a problem with a Wifi Bee: sending some official ESP8266 AT commands (among which AT+PING, AT+RESTORE, AT+CWJAP_CUR...) I get an ERROR as the only reply. I have been suggested (here:make_clickable_callback(MAGIC_URL_FULL, ' ', 'http://bbs.espressif.com/viewtopic.php?f=16&t=3123', '', ' class="postlink"') ) a tutorial to flash the command set, but I still don't have all the AT commands working (some more, some less than before). I've tried with another brand new WiFi Bee to make sure I did not screw something during my first attempts, but the issue is confirmed. What can I do? Thank you!!

I made a confirmation with my colleagues, then the reply is that the module will work well in the STA mode, but cant support all AT commands in the AP+STA mode. So far, probably its the bug of the official and seems to be no better way to solve the bug. I dont know if the STA mode can meet your needs? Sorry for your troubles. :(
